Scaife (Manchester) The AMI Large Array robotically triggered on the Swift alert for GRB 170903A (Markwardt et al., GCN 21793) as part of the 4pisky program, and subsequent follow up observations were obtained up to 10 days post-burst. Our observations at 15 GHz on 2017 Sep 03.57, Sep 04.79, Sep 06.82, Sep 12.66 (UT) do not reveal any radio source at the XRT location (Goad et al., GCN 21797), with 3sigma upper limits of 225 uJy, 120 uJy, 126 uJy, 99 uJy respectively.
